Find K: mx=p(z/x+k + 2s/y)

Respuesta :

abdulindorewala abdulindorewala
  • 24-03-2021

Answer:

[tex]-\frac{2s}{y} -\frac{z}{x} +\frac{mx}{p} =k[/tex]

Step-by-step explanation:

[tex]mx=p(\frac{z}{x} +k+\frac{2s}{y} )[/tex]- Divide by p

[tex]\frac{mx}{p} =(\frac{z}{x} +k+\frac{2s}{y} )[/tex]- Subtract the 2 fractions

[tex]-\frac{2s}{y} -\frac{z}{x} +\frac{mx}{p} =k[/tex]
